Comprehending Color Psychology



The value of color psychology in interior decoration can not be overemphasized, as it looks into the psychological and emotional effects that numerous tones can stimulate in individuals. Shades can affect mood, habits, and also efficiency, making them a crucial consideration in any type of layout project.


For example, cozy colors such as red, orange, and yellow are commonly associated with energy and heat. They can promote feelings of enjoyment and convenience, making them appropriate for social areas like living kitchens or rooms. Alternatively, amazing shades like blue, eco-friendly, and purple have a tendency to stimulate peace and harmony, making them ideal for bed rooms or reflection locations.




Additionally, using neutral tones can produce a well balanced environment by permitting the bolder shades to stand out without overwhelming the senses. Recognizing these mental effects makes it possible for developers to create rooms that not only look cosmetically pleasing yet additionally promote emotional well-being.


Including shade psychology right into indoor design involves a thoughtful option of shades tailored to the intended feature of each room, inevitably boosting the general experience for its owners. This awareness is vital for attaining a useful and harmonious interior atmosphere.


The Shade Wheel Discussed



Recognizing the relationships in between tones is crucial for effective interior decoration, and the shade wheel works as a useful device in this process. The shade wheel, established by Isaac Newton in the 17th century, illustrates the range of shades set up in a circular style. It consists of main colors-- red, blue, and yellow-- that can not be produced by blending other shades. Secondary colors, created by incorporating primaries, consist of green, orange, and purple. Tertiary shades result from blending a primary and an additional shade, resulting in shades such as red-orange and green.


The color wheel aids developers comprehend the connections between shades, consisting of corresponding, comparable, and triadic systems. Corresponding colors, located contrary each other on the wheel, create dynamic contrasts that can stimulate a room. Similar shades, situated alongside one another, provide a natural and unified appearance. Triadic plans make use of three equally spaced colors, offering balance and aesthetic interest.


Utilizing the color wheel in interior style not just boosts visual appeal yet additionally stimulates particular feelings and atmospheres, making it an essential referral for color examination. Understanding these relationships inevitably equips designers to develop rooms that are both aesthetically fascinating and functional.


Selecting the Right Palette



Typically, selecting the right combination is a definitive consider accomplishing a successful interior decoration job. A well-chosen color design can unify a space, boost its attributes, and evoke preferred feelings. To start, think about the objective of the area. Different rooms serve diverse functions and require schemes that mirror their designated usage; as an example, serene shades such as soft blues or environment-friendlies work well in bedrooms, promoting relaxation.


Light can considerably modify just how shades show up, so it is important to assess the area at different times of the day. An unified palette ought to match these features, producing a cohesive appearance throughout the space.


When selecting colors, utilize the 60-30-10 guideline, which suggests that 60% of the space ought to be a dominant shade, 30% a secondary color, and 10% an accent color. This ratio ensures balance and visual rate of interest (Cleveland Metro Painting Specialists). Sample colors on the wall surfaces before dedicating, as this enables you to see how the shades engage with one an additional and the overall ambiance they create in your indoor style project.
